> > >hello,
> > >
> > >here are some a101/2 lowpass gate examples.
> > >again and again and again the same drumloop,
> > >i promise this was the last time ;-)
> > >
> > >the signal coming from an a119 was fed
> > >into the a101/2 audio input. the modulation
> > >source in question was fed into the cv2 input.
> > >no final vca, the a101/2 output was recorded
> > >directly, of course the recording level had to
> > >be re-adjusted on every take.
> > >
> > >in the examples 1 to 5 an a147 lfo (sine) was
> > >used to slowly sweep the lpg. the a147 was
> > >reset on every loopstart.
> > >
> > >examples 6 and 7 use the a119 envelope follower
> > >output instead of the a147 for modulation.
> > >
> > >a101/2 parameter settings:
> > >
> > >no  f/a  cv2  lev   res     mode    mod
> > >-----------------------------------------
> > >1     6    5    5     0       lp    a147
> > >2     6    5    3   8.5       lp    a147
> > >3     6    5    3     9   lp+vca    a147
> > >4     5    5    5     0      vca    a147
> > >5     6    5   10    10   lp+vca    a147
> > >6     3   10    5     0      vca    a119
> > >7     5    8    4     8       lp    a119
> > >

> > >these examples are nothing special,
> > >compared to the a106 or a107 examples,
> > >only simple sweeps and nothing fancy.
> > >but the important thing about these examples
> > >is that they show the general differences
> > >of the modes and their changing character.
> > >the real strength of the lpg is the
> > >processing of oscillator waveforms.
> > >i could have done that instead of using the
> > >drumloop, but i had this idea a bit too late.
